How they compare

Maldives currently reports 1,972 mm per year against 1,834 mm per year in Lao People’s Democratic Republic, a difference of 138 mm per year.

That makes Maldives's figure about 1.1 times Lao People’s Democratic Republic's.

Across all 62 years both countries report, Maldives has been ahead every year.

Lao People’s Democratic Republic ranks 39th and Maldives ranks 36th of 182 countries.

Average precipitation is the long-term average in depth (over space and time) of annual precipitation in the country. Precipitation is defined as any kind of water that falls from clouds as a liquid or a solid.
